Mother of Pearl and Ormolu From our Sewing collection, we are delighted to offer this Palais Royal Necessaire Etui. The Etui of rare clam shell shape framed in ormolu with engraved mother of pearl panels mounted with two smaller clam shells. The mother of pearl beautifully decorated with engraved scroll work, bells, ribbons, flowers and classical motifs. The silver gilt frame is engraved with a similar foliage, flower and classical motif band to the bottom and top. When opened the Etui reveals a cushioned lining with a top removable silk cushion protecting the fully fitted tool pad with mother of pearl tools, a glass bottle and gold enamelled pansies decoration. Louis XVIII (1814-1824) From our Sewing Box collection, we are delighted to introduce to the market this superb Palais Royal Mulberry Sewing Box. The Sewing Box of sarcophagus shape beautifully veneered in Mulberry wood with cut steel faceted stud decoration raised upon small ball feet with a central mother of pearl vacant initial plaque and large looped handle to the lid. The interior of the Sewing Box contains an internal mirror, silk cushion and a removable tool pad with seven mother of pearl tools, four with gold pansies enamel decoration and a scent bottle.
